This is a recipe mom made time and time again when money was tight and had to wait for the next paycheck. Inexpensive and delicious, potatoes and egg frittata. An italian staple in our home back in the 1960s.
0.25 cup Canola or more to cover the bottom of a small fry pan
can You also can use canola and olive oil mixed
2 Extra large potatoes peeled and cut into squares
0.5 cup Whole milk mozzarella cheese sliced shredded
As required Salt and pepper to taste
Optional:sliced pepperoni, leftover cooked meats of any kind of deli meats, peppers sliced, any other kind of vegetables diced you prefer, any of your favorite cheeses
